## Tuning

The receipt mailer (Almsgate) batches donation receipts and sends through the Thornquay relay. On-call: if the queue backs up, resist the urge to crank batch size — the relay rate-limits per connection, and bigger batches just mean bigger retries. Scale worker count first, then shorten the flush interval. Dedupe window must stay longer than the retry horizon or donors get duplicate receipts, which generates tickets. All knobs live in one place and are read at worker start. Current production values follow.

tuning table, kajop-yafof:
QUOTAS = {
    "wenath": 10,
    "ulaael": 5,
}

Subject: Payroll export cut-over complete

Hi Verla,

The switch to the new fixed-width payroll export on Ledgerline finished last night without incident. All three downstream feeds at Brennick & Hode validated cleanly, and the legacy CSV path is now disabled. Parallel-run files from the past two weeks matched to the cent. No rollback is anticipated. For reference, the production values the exporter is now running with are listed below.

deployment values, fajog-bawep:
[druix]
team = lamwyn
access_code = ac_4d55fa
owner = istix.eliok
host = druix.halixforge.test
port = 8000
peer = oliir.qirvansoft.local
salt = cb966147
pin = 7543

LEADERSHIP REVIEW BRIEFING — Finance

Subject: Kestrel Kitchens franchise agreement.

Terms largely settled. Royalty rate fixed at the negotiated tier; territory covers the Dunmore corridor. Counterparty, Ashfield Hospitality, accepted our audit clauses. Outstanding items: fit-out cost split and renewal option length. Legal review closes next week. Decision needed at Thursday's session. Capital exposure is within the approved envelope. The confidential item below frames the wider strategy.

board note of tagaf-kajof: Silathek Partners is in early talks to buy Pelixek Systems for about $18.2 million. The Jorwyn launch date is June 24, and nothing goes to the press before then.